Chassis, Suspension, Brakes & Wheels

FrametypeSteel
FrontbrakesSingle disc. Hydraulic
FrontsuspensionHydraulic telescopic fork
Fronttyre100/80-R18
RearbrakesExpanding brake (drum brake)
RearsuspensionDual shocks
Reartyre100/90-R18
SeatDual seat
Wheels5-spoke

Engine & Transmission

CoolingsystemAir
Displacement197.50 ccm (12.05 cubic inches)
EnginedetailsSingle cylinder, four-stroke
FuelsystemCarburettor
Gearbox5-speed
IgnitionCDI
Power14.00 HP (10.2 kW))
TransmissiontypefinaldriveChain

Other Specifications

ColoroptionsBlack/red/gold
CommentsSold in Asia and Australia.
StarterElectric

Physical Measures & Capacities

Fuelcapacity16.00 litres (4.23 gallons)
Overalllength2,000 mm (78.7 inches)
Overallwidth830 mm (32.7 inches)
Seatheight800 mm (31.5 inches) If adjustable, lowest setting.
Weightincloilgasetc111.0 kg (244.7 pounds)

About Vento Proton 200 2016

Introducing the 2016 Vento Proton 200, a naked bike that effortlessly melds style, performance, and practicality. Designed for urban riders and those venturing into the world of motorcycling, the Proton 200 stands out with its sleek lines and aggressive stance, making it an appealing option for both novice and experienced riders alike. This motorcycle is particularly popular in Asia and Australia, thanks to its manageable size and user-friendly design, making it an ideal choice for city commuting or weekend escapades.

At the heart of the Proton 200 is its robust 197.50cc single-cylinder, four-stroke engine, producing a respectable 14 horsepower. This powerplant is paired with a 5-speed gearbox, offering smooth shifting and a responsive ride. The air-cooled engine is complemented by a carburettor fuel system, ensuring that throttle response remains sharp and engaging. Whether you're navigating city streets or cruising along backroads, the Proton 200 delivers a nimble and spirited performance, thanks to its lightweight chassis that weighs in at just 111 kg (244.7 lbs). This lightweight construction, combined with its hydraulic telescopic front fork and dual rear shocks, provides a comfortable and controlled ride across diverse terrains.

The Vento Proton 200 is packed with features that enhance both convenience and rider experience. The hydraulic disc brake at the front delivers confident stopping power, while the rear drum brake adds reliability to your braking system. With a fuel capacity of 16 liters, riders can enjoy extended journeys without frequent stops for refueling. The electric starter ensures a hassle-free ignition process, and the option of striking color schemes—black, red, and gold—lets riders express their individuality. Additionally, the seat height of 800 mm makes it accessible for riders of varying heights, contributing to its reputation as a versatile and user-friendly motorcycle.

Pros:

  1. Lightweight and Maneuverable: At 111 kg, the Proton 200 is easy to handle, making it perfect for new riders and city commuting.
  2. Fuel Efficiency: With a generous 16-liter fuel tank, the bike offers excellent range, reducing the need for frequent refueling stops.
  3. Stylish Design: The sleek, aggressive aesthetics paired with vibrant color options make the Proton 200 a head-turner on the road.

Cons:

  1. Limited Power Output: With 14 HP, it may not satisfy those seeking a high-performance machine for highways or long-distance rides.
  2. Basic Features: While user-friendly, the technology and features are relatively simple compared to more advanced models on the market.
  3. Rear Drum Brake: The expanding drum brake at the rear may not provide the same level of performance as modern disc brakes, potentially affecting braking efficiency.

In summary, the Vento Proton 200 is a well-rounded motorcycle that balances performance, style, and practicality, making it an excellent choice for urban riders and those new to the biking world.
